Church
The Church of St John the Baptist in , , England, was built in the Norman period and has been designated as a Grade I listed building.

Church
The Church of the Holy Cross in , , England dates from the 14th century and was restored in 1882 by Benjamin Ferrey. It has been designated as a grade I listed building.
